The lake level is 553.58 and is down 1/4 inch in the last 24-hours. They run the one operating generator about four hours and then shut everything down again. We are 2-inches below the top of the power pool. The water remains clear and I could see my lure down about 9-feet yesterday on the main lake and 4-5 feet in the creeks. The surface water temperature is 52-degrees on the main lake and mid 50's in the creeks. It gets warmer as you go back. You have to set in one place for a few minutes to get an accurate water temperature. Stick baits are starting to work and grubs and minnows near any wood in the creeks. I caught a couple of crappie and bass but fishing was still not good. The open water striper fishermen seem to be gone. Just before full moon, which is the 25th, should bring some stripers to their spawning banks at dark. Earlier in the evening fish walleye on shadowy banks with a soft plastic until just before dark and switch to the stick bait while you can still see and make sure it is running true. If it pulls to one side you will not catch anything.Try just North of Cranfield Island by the walleye rearing pond and also across from Quarry Marina on the Thumb Point bank. The walleye usually quit at dark this time of year but will be shallow. I caught one just short yesterday. Look for the warmest water.
